My suspicion is the paycheck immediately following the missed sequences still reflected the credit for the sequence. Since you missed the sequence, your base pay would have been reduced by those hours and they would have subtracted those hours from the second subsequent pay check. Finally, they would have paid you for the sick time on the last check of the following month. This is how it works comping out of training when per diem is paid current to the regular one month arrears. I suspect sick and monthly vacation would be the same.
